Excerpt from Elements of the Law of Torts for the Use of Students T chanced some time ago that my Elements of the Law of Torts found favour in the instruction of the Law School of the University of Cambridge, and that not long afterwards a suggestion came to me over sea, from those who had been using the book there, to prepare an English edition of it. More to say were needless. The University Press undertook the work; the result is here. The present differs from the American edition in that it is a book of the law of England instead of the law of America. American cases are, indeed, cited here and there but that has always been done with a view to throwing light upon the student's work. In the changes made, English authorities and illustrations have been substituted very generally for American, and the English statutes have been referred to wherever they fall within the scope of the book. Some chapters have been almost Wholly re-written; chapter fourth, of' Part I, appears here for the first time; the Introduction is a new one.
